The specific model of Tundra will have an impact the coverage cost, so the price you pay to insure a Tundra Regular Cab 2WD trim level will be $194 less than the price to insure the more expensive Tundra SR/5 Crew Max 4WD version, as shown by the rates below.

Toyota Tundra Insurance Rates in Tennessee
Model Comp Collision Liability Medical UM/UIM Annual Premium Monthly Premium
Tundra Regular Cab 2WD $154 $286 $394 $24 $118 $976 $81
Tundra SR/5 Double Cab 2WD $178 $348 $394 $24 $118 $1,062 $89
Tundra SR/5 Crew Max 2WD $178 $348 $394 $24 $118 $1,062 $89
Tundra Regular Cab 4WD $200 $348 $394 $24 $118 $1,084 $90
Tundra Double Cab 4WD $200 $348 $394 $24 $118 $1,084 $90
Tundra SR/5 Double Cab 4WD $200 $348 $394 $24 $118 $1,084 $90
Tundra Limited Double Cab 2WD $200 $410 $394 $24 $118 $1,146 $96
Tundra Limited Crew MAX 2WD $200 $410 $394 $24 $118 $1,146 $96
Tundra Limited Crew MAX 4WD $224 $410 $394 $24 $118 $1,170 $98
Tundra SR/5 Crew Max 4WD $224 $410 $394 $24 $118 $1,170 $98
Get Your Own Custom Quote Go

Table data assumes single male driver age 40, no speeding tickets, no at-fault accidents, $500 deductibles, and Tennessee minimum liability limits. Discounts applied include safe-driver, multi-vehicle, homeowner, claim-free, and multi-policy. Table data does not factor in vehicle location which can influence coverage prices considerably.

Accidents and violations increase rates

A great way to enjoy the most affordable auto insurance prices in Tennessee for a Tundra is to be a careful driver and not get tickets or have accidents. The illustration below demonstrates how citations and accident claims increase auto insurance costs for different ages of insureds. The premiums are based on a married male driver, full coverage, $1,000 deductibles, and no other discounts are factored in.

The data charted above shows the average cost of an auto insurance policy in Tennessee per year with no accidents and a clean driving record is $1,331. Add in one speeding ticket and the average cost jumps to $1,532, an increase of $201 each year. Now include one accident along with the one speeding ticket and the yearly cost of auto insurance for a Toyota Tundra increases to an average of $2,084. That’s an increase of $753, or $63 per month, just for not being more responsible behind the wheel!

Discounts on Tennessee auto insurance rates

Auto insurance for a Tundra in TennesseeCar insurance companies that sell the cheapest insurance for a Toyota Tundra in Tennessee may provide special discounts that can lower rates by 35% or more if you meet the requirements. Larger auto insurance companies and some of their more popular discounts can be found below.

  • Farm Bureau offers discounts including driver training, multi-vehicle, good student, renewal discount, multi-policy, 55 and retired, and youthful driver.
  • MetLife discounts include good student, multi-policy, defensive driver, good driver, and claim-free.
  • Progressive has discounts for multi-policy, multi-vehicle, homeowner, online quote discount, and continuous coverage.
  • AAA has savings for good student, anti-theft, education and occupation, good driver, and pay-in-full.
  • American Family may have discounts that include mySafetyValet, good driver, TimeAway discount, defensive driver, and accident-free.
  • GEICO policyholders can earn discounts including driver training, multi-policy, federal employee, five-year accident-free, anti-theft, emergency military deployment, and membership and employees.
  • State Farm may offer discounts for safe vehicle, driver’s education, student away at school, anti-theft, accident-free, and defensive driving training.

Cheap Toyota Tundra insurance quotes

There are many different ways to compare cheaper auto insurance rates in Tennessee, but the most common ways are from an exclusive insurance agent such as Allstate or Auto-Owners, a non-exclusive or independent agent, or direct online or over the phone from a company like Progressive or Geico. They all have the same basic principle, but buyers need to know the differences in how they price policies.

Independent agencies write for multiple companies and can do rate comparisons with all of them. These types of agents do not write with just one company and can give you more rate choices, which can give you the best shot at cutting your rates. If you want to switch companies, it’s easy for the agent to move the policy and you don’t have to switch agencies.

An exclusive agent is restricted to one insurance company, for example an Auto-Owners or State Farm agent. They usually cannot place coverage with different providers, so they have no alternatives for high prices.

If you want to buy auto insurance direct, you forego the middleman (the agent) and buy from a direct company like Progressive or Geico. Buying direct may be good for consumers who have little risk and know what coverages, limits, and deductibles they need.

Which way works best for finding the cheapest insurance for a Toyota Tundra in Tennessee? It would be easy to say buying from a direct car insurance company yields the cheapest rates since that prevents the need to pay agent commissions, but unfortunately, it’s not that simple. And we’d like to say using an independent agent guarantees the cheapest rates because they can quote many companies, but again, that’s not accurate. In the right set of circumstances, exclusive agents have very competitive rates that other auto insurance companies cannot touch.
